A leading building supplies company located in Earl Shilton is seeking a Yard Operative to support the daily operations at their branch. In this role, you'll assist customers, manage deliveries, and maintain an organized yard environment.
The ideal candidate has a positive attitude and a willingness to learn, with customer service experience being a plus. This position offers on-the-job training, competitive benefits, and a supportive team atmosphere.

How to prepare for a job interview at Huws Gray Group.
✨Know the Company
Before your interview, take some time to research the building supplies company. Understand their values, products, and what makes them stand out in the industry. This will not only help you answer questions more effectively but also show your genuine interest in the role.
✨Showcase Your Customer Service Skills
Since customer service experience is a plus for this role, be ready to share specific examples from your past. Think about times when you went above and beyond for a customer or resolved a difficult situation. This will demonstrate your ability to handle customer interactions positively.
✨Demonstrate Your Willingness to Learn
The ideal candidate should have a positive attitude and a willingness to learn. Be prepared to discuss how you've approached learning new skills in the past and express your enthusiasm for on-the-job training. This will show that you're adaptable and eager to grow within the company.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team atmosphere, training opportunities, or what a typical day looks like for a Yard Operative. This shows that you’re engaged and serious about the position, plus it gives you valuable insights into the role.
